Skip to content

Storage Services

Results Found: 3 View On Map new search
17901 NW Miami Ct.
Miami Gardens, FL 33169
11200 NW 25th St, Suite 117
Miami, FL 33172
14 NE 1st Avenue, Suite 904
Miami, FL 33131

Scroll To Top